Story of The Nun 2

“The Nun II,” the 2023 American gothic supernatural horror film directed by Michael Chaves, is poised to terrify audiences once again as it serves as a chilling sequel to the 2018 horror hit “The Nun.” As the ninth installment in The Conjuring Universe franchise, the film promises to continue the spine-tingling journey initiated by its predecessor.

The movie features a stellar cast that includes Taissa Farmiga, Jonas Bloquet, and Bonnie Aarons, reprising their roles from the first installment. Joining the cast are Storm Reid and Anna Popplewell, adding fresh talent to the ensemble. Peter Safran and James Wan, familiar names in the horror genre, return as producers, ensuring that the fear factor remains intact.

The story of “The Nun II” takes us further into the dark realms of gothic horror. The malevolent demon, taking on the guise of a nun, relocates from Romania to France, leaving a trail of death that includes priests and nuns. It possesses the character Maurice, turning him into its vessel. The responsibility to confront and halt this evil force falls upon the shoulders of Sister Irene and Sister Debra, played by Taissa Farmiga and Bonnie Aarons, respectively.

The suspense deepens as the audience wonders what sinister motives Valak, the malevolent force, harbors this time. With the backdrop of France and a narrative steeped in supernatural horror, “The Nun II” promises to deliver a pulse-pounding experience filled with frightful encounters and nightmarish scenarios.

The journey of “The Nun II” began with discussions about the possibility of a sequel in 2017, and by 2019, it was officially in early development. The screenplay was crafted collaboratively by Ian Goldberg, Richard Naing, and Akela Cooper, with Cooper contributing to the original story. Michael Chaves, known for his work in The Conjuring Universe, was announced as the director, bringing his expertise in horror to the project.

Principal photography commenced in October 2022 in France, setting the stage for what is expected to be a visually captivating and eerily atmospheric film.

Review of The Nun 2

“The Nun II,” directed by Michael Chaves and serving as a sequel to the 2018 horror hit “The Nun,” takes audiences on a spine-tingling journey to the eerie landscapes of 1956 France. This gripping installment in The Conjuring Universe reintroduces us to the malevolent entity Valak, known as the Nun and portrayed by Bonnie Aarons, who continues her reign of terror by setting priests ablaze.

The Vatican, concerned by the escalating evil, once again summons the fearless Sister Irene, portrayed by Taissa Farmiga, to investigate and put an end to the nefarious force that preys upon priests and nuns. This time, Sister Irene is accompanied by Sister Debra, played by Storm Reid, who embarks on a journey of faith and miracles.

As the story unfolds, the hunt for a Christian relic ensues, leading the characters to a foreboding boarding school in France. Sister Irene, determined to unveil the demon’s motives and put an end to its malevolence, finds herself immersed in a world of supernatural horrors.

“The Nun II” embraces classic horror tropes, from eerie footsteps in the dead of night to unsettling ghostly apparitions. While the narrative may initially seem one-dimensional, director Michael Chaves crafts several well-directed sequences that keep viewers on the edge of their seats, even if they don’t send shivers down their spines. Notably, a scene featuring a dark alleyway and mysteriously flipping magazine pages creates a haunting atmosphere.

The film takes its time building the characters and their individual stories, though the significance of the Christian relic and its connection to Sister Irene’s journey may feel underdeveloped. While the mysteries are created and directed skillfully, the resolution and subsequent events appear slightly rushed compared to the careful build-up.

Taissa Farmiga delivers a strong performance, though viewers may yearn for more depth in her character. Jonas Bloquet charms with a likable portrayal, showcasing character growth from the previous installment. However, Bonnie Aarons as the titular character Valak falls short of being as menacing and terrifying as expected. One standout scene involves Valak’s encounter with Maurice’s young friend Sophie, adding a layer of horror within the confines of the boarding school.

Atmospheric and occasionally brilliant, “The Nun II” exhibits moments of cinematic excellence. However, it doesn’t fully harness the potential of The Conjuring Universe’s rich tapestry. Factors such as a lower fright factor, uneven narrative pacing, and reliance on multiple horror clichés hinder the film from reaching its zenith. While the sequel manages to redeem certain aspects of “The Nun,” it ultimately falls short of the lofty expectations set by its predecessor.

In conclusion, “The Nun II” offers horror enthusiasts a chilling experience with a mix of classic scares and well-executed sequences. While it may not achieve perfection, it still manages to captivate audiences with its eerie ambiance and keeps the legacy of The Conjuring Universe alive, leaving room for more supernatural encounters in the future.
